Re: Re: Drilling hole for LED
Unless the bit moves, there shouldn't be any surface damage. Deburring will be necessary on both sides, but you can do it with a larger bit (as somebody already mentioned) or with a deburring tool, as deburring with a bit can sometimes cause damage to the bit. On aluminum, that's not so much a worry as long as you go light on the pressure.
Use a center punch to mark the center of the hole you want to drill. This will keep the bit from wandering.quietdragon said:Wow! Thanks for all the great answers.
